E.1027 - EILEEN GRAY AND THE HOUSE BY THE SEA
Eileen Gray builds a house on the Côte d’Azur in 1929 and names it “E.1027”, a coded union of her initials and those of Jean Badovici. The villa is discreet and radically modern. When Le Corbusier encounters it, fascination turns to intrusion. He paints murals on its walls, publishes the images, and later erects his Cabanon beside it. Gray calls the act vandalism and asks for restitution. Her voice is sidelined, while his version of the site prevails.
